Mansa Musa brought back scholars, architects, and artists from Mecca to help advance Islamic learning and culture in Mali. He also imported gold and other valuable resources to enhance the wealth of his kingdom.
Mansa Musa brought back scholars, architects, and artisans from his pilgrimage to Mecca. He also imported refined Islamic culture, new ideas, and technologies to West Africa. Additionally, he attracted international attention and increased the region's trade and diplomatic relations.

Mansa Musa was an emperor of the Mali empire in the fourteenth century. He became the first Muslim ruler in West Africa to journey to Mecca. His pilgrimage brought Mali to the attention of Europe and brought knowledge back to the country.
Most were from his pilgrimage to Mecca: 1)showed his devotion to Islam, encouraging it to spread 2)made new trade routes with Muslim states such as Egypt 3)brought scholars back to his kingdom 4)made Europe want the wealth of Africa
